初入 docker 坑,现在有 A,B,C 三台机器,在同一个局域网内
其中
A 机器上跑了一个 docker
B 机器是 redis
C 机器是 RDS
现在 A 机器上的 docker 如何能访问 BC 呢
另:ABC 三台机器都是跑在 AWS 上的云主机
其中
A 机器上跑了一个 docker
B 机器是 redis
C 机器是 RDS
现在 A 机器上的 docker 如何能访问 BC 呢
另:ABC 三台机器都是跑在 AWS 上的云主机
1
qinxi Jul 18, 2019 你这个问题问的我怀疑人生了.默认情况下就能访问吧
|
2
virusdefender Jul 18, 2019 直接用 ip 访问就可以啊
|
3
qinxi Jul 18, 2019
|
4
imherer OP |
6
hzw1199 Jul 18, 2019
只要你的局域网网段不是 172.17 ,直接用 ip 访问
|
7
CallMeReznov Jul 18, 2019
默认就可以访问,就类似虚拟机的桥接模式,你起来配置起了端口即可访问
其实应该反过来问,你为什么不能访问. |
10
leapV3 Dec 22, 2020
局域网里面无法访问 172.17 服务,有没有解决办法?改桥接 ip 吗?
|
11
Jacksgong Sep 2, 2023
其实可以直接 container name 加端口访问。
|